The 2026 Call for Proposals is now open for the Western Region Reentry Summit, taking place October 14–16, 2026, in Reno, Nevada.
The Western Region Reentry Summit is a solution-focused gathering dedicated to rebuilding opportunity, dignity, and equity for individuals returning to our communities after incarceration. The summit brings together returning citizens, service providers, policymakers, researchers, justice leaders, employers, and community advocates to engage in meaningful conversations and collaborative action.
Our mission is to break down systemic barriers, amplify the voices of justice-impacted individuals, and empower communities to create pathways of hope, opportunity, and transformation.
WRRS invites organizations and individuals from every segment of the field to submit a session proposal for the 2026 summit. Sessions may focus on real-world solutions and emerging practices in areas such as housing and transitional living, fair-chance employment, mental health and recovery, policy reform and expungement, peer-led support, system collaboration, and trauma-informed programming.
Proposals will be accepted through April 1, 2026 at 11:59 PM Eastern. Selected presenters will be notified by May 15, 2026.
